The Hidden Cost of a DIY Approach
Handling aftermarket & parts recruitment in house may appear cheaper, but unbudgeted costs quickly accumulate through management hours diverted from running the business. A parts manager spending days sifting generic job board applications is not optimising stock levels, negotiating supplier terms, or developing the team. Generic online adverts attract high volumes of irrelevant responses, and without specialist vetting, the risk of a costly mis-hire rises sharply. When you factor in the revenue lost during a prolonged vacancy and the potential damage to customer service levels, do it yourself recruitment can prove far more expensive than a professional partnership.

Safeguarding Your Brand and Compliance
Recruitment in the motor trade carries significant compliance and reputational risks that a specialist firm is equipped to manage. Mistakes in right-to-work checks, incorrect employment status classifications, or poorly drafted contracts can lead to legal penalties and public damage to your dealership or motor factor brand. Professional recruiters carry insurance, maintain rigorous audit trails, and stay current with employment legislation as a core function of their business. Entrusting this to experts provides peace of mind that your hiring process is legally robust and that every candidate presented is genuinely eligible and qualified.
